Hubert & Roy turn the 1970's Tower 9 into a contemporary building

The refurbishment of the URSSAF high rise office block, which was built in the 1970s, reflects the town council's desire to revitalise the town centre: a theatre, a shopping centre, public spaces and housing units.

The outbuildings on the ground floor have been cleared in order to open up the public space that will link the new facilities. The project provides for breaking up the base of the office block with large gardens situated four meters below, thus bringing natural light below.

Modified facades, provide an optimistic, gay and colourful appearance to the former prefabricated concrete elements.
